The Engine of Equity: How RNGs Create Unpredictable Outcomes
At the absolute core of every legitimate online slot, virtual card shuffle, or digital dice roll lies a sophisticated piece of software known as a Random Number Generator, or RNG. Think of it not as a simple digital dice cup, but as the immutable, hyper-complex engine of chance that replaces the physical randomness of a bouncing roulette ball or a shuffled deck. This isn’t a trivial algorithm; it’s a meticulously designed computational system that spews out a continuous, uncontrollable stream of numbers at a rate of thousands per second, even when no game is being played. Each number in this frenetic, ceaseless sequence corresponds to a specific game outcome,the precise moment you press “spin,” the RNG captures the latest value in its torrent, instantly determining whether you’ll see a cascade of wilds or a blank reel. This process is utterly hermetic, sealed off from external influence, ensuring that every game initiation is married to a truly random, pre-determined result that neither the player nor the casino could possibly foresee or manipulate.
The integrity of this system is everything. That’s why reputable online casinos subject their RNG software to relentless, brutal scrutiny from independent third-party auditing firms like eCOGRA, iTech Labs, or GLI. These auditors don’t just take the casino’s word for it; they dissect the code, run millions upon millions of simulated plays, and perform rigorous statistical analysis to verify the distribution of outcomes matches theoretical randomness. They check for bias, for predictability, for any hidden flaw that could skew the odds. The result? A certification, a public seal of approval that acts as a transparent promise to you, the player. It’s the definitive proof that the game isn’t rigged, that the house edge is purely mathematical and openly stated, not a product of deceptive programming. The Role of Encryption in Securing Your Casino Transactions and Data
The Digital Vault: How Encryption Locks Down Your Money and Identity
Imagine sending a handwritten note containing your credit card number across a crowded room, where anyone could read it. That’s essentially what an unencrypted internet transaction is. Encryption is the technological countermeasure, the sophisticated cipher that transforms your sensitive data,be it a deposit, a withdrawal, or your home address,into an unreadable scramble of characters during its journey. This process, known as encryption, utilizes complex algorithms to create a unique digital “lock” for every piece of information you transmit. Only the intended recipient, in this case the casino’s secure server, holds the precise “key” to decrypt this jumble back into usable data. It’s not merely a suggestion for security; it’s the fundamental, non-negotiable bedrock that constructs a private tunnel through the chaotic public space of the internet, ensuring your financial and personal details remain for your eyes and the casino’s systems alone.
But this digital shield operates on multiple, interconnected levels. When you visit a reputable online casino, the first line of defense is indicated by that small padlock icon and the “https://” in your browser’s address bar. This signifies a Secure Sockets Layer (SSL) or Transport Layer Security (TLS) encryption protocol is actively safeguarding your connection. This isn’t a static wall; it’s a dynamic, negotiated handshake between your device and the server that establishes a unique, ephemeral encryption key for your session. Every click, every entered digit, every piece of communicated data is wrapped in this layer of protection before it leaves your computer. Consequently, even if a malicious actor were to somehow intercept the data packets, they wouldn’t see your card number “1234-5678-9012-3456”. They would encounter an impenetrable, gibberish string like “A7b#2!qF0*gHpL9@zXw5”, utterly useless without the corresponding decryption key held securely at the destination.
The role of encryption, however, extends far beyond the transit of data; it is equally critical for data at rest. Think of it this way: SSL/TLS protects the armored car delivering valuables to the vault. But what about inside the vault itself? Top-tier casinos employ robust, often bank-grade, encryption standards like AES-256 to scramble and secure your stored information within their own databases. This means your registered payment methods, your transaction history, and your verified identity documents aren’t simply sitting in a plain-text file. They are perpetually encrypted, adding a colossal layer of defense against potential internal or external data breaches. The data is worthless to thieves. It’s a final, crucial barrier.

To navigate this landscape with confidence, players should adopt a proactive approach. For instance, a key step is to verify the platform’s security credentials independently. You can often do this by looking for the padlock icon in your browser’s address bar and clicking on it to view the site’s security certificate. Furthermore, a truly transparent operator will proudly display its licensing and auditing seals directly on its homepage. This level of openness is a strong indicator of reliability. - Scrutinize the Fine Print: Before depositing, visit the casino’s “About Us” or “Security” page. Legitimate sites explicitly detail their RNG certification and encryption standards (e.g., “256-bit SSL encryption”).
- Trust, but Verify the Seal: Look for live seals from independent auditors (e.g., eCOGRA, GLI). Clicking on these active seals should redirect you to a verification report on the auditor’s official website, confirming the casino’s compliance.
- Prioritize Licensed Jurisdictions: Choose casinos licensed by reputable authorities (like the Malta Gaming Authority, UKGC, or Curacao eGaming). These regulators mandate strict adherence to RNG fairness and data protection protocols.
- Keep Your Software Updated: Ensure your device’s operating system and web browser are up-to-date. These updates often contain critical security patches that strengthen your side of the secure connection.
